Initial Work on Rituals

Added the framework for Rituals, including the automatic registration of rituals using the annotation.
This includes:
- The Master Ritual Stone
- The regular Ritual Stones (all 7 types)
- The Ritual Registration system
- The activation crystal items.
- Reintroduction of the Demon Will Aura (changed saved Dimension ID from Integer to ResourceLocation)

Localization needs to be completed, as well as the implementation of all the rituals.

package wayoftime.bloodmagic.common.block;
import net.minecraft.block.Block;
import net.minecraft.block.BlockState;
import net.minecraft.block.SoundType;
import net.minecraft.block.material.Material;
import net.minecraft.entity.player.PlayerEntity;
import net.minecraft.item.ItemStack;
import net.minecraft.tileentity.TileEntity;
import net.minecraft.util.ActionResultType;
import net.minecraft.util.Direction;
import net.minecraft.util.Hand;
import net.minecraft.util.math.BlockPos;
import net.minecraft.util.math.BlockRayTraceResult;
import net.minecraft.util.text.TranslationTextComponent;
import net.minecraft.world.Explosion;
import net.minecraft.world.IBlockReader;
import net.minecraft.world.IWorld;
import net.minecraft.world.World;
import net.minecraftforge.common.ToolType;
import wayoftime.bloodmagic.BloodMagic;
import wayoftime.bloodmagic.common.item.ItemActivationCrystal;
import wayoftime.bloodmagic.iface.IBindable;
import wayoftime.bloodmagic.ritual.Ritual;
import wayoftime.bloodmagic.tile.TileMasterRitualStone;
import wayoftime.bloodmagic.util.helper.RitualHelper;
public class BlockMasterRitualStone extends Block
{
public final boolean isInverted;
public BlockMasterRitualStone(boolean isInverted)
{
super(Properties.create(Material.ROCK).sound(SoundType.STONE).hardnessAndResistance(2.0F, 5.0F).harvestTool(ToolType.PICKAXE).harvestLevel(2));
this.isInverted = isInverted;
}
@Override
public ActionResultType onBlockActivated(BlockState state, World world, BlockPos pos, PlayerEntity player, Hand hand, BlockRayTraceResult blockRayTraceResult)
{
ItemStack heldItem = player.getHeldItem(hand);
TileEntity tile = world.getTileEntity(pos);
if (tile instanceof TileMasterRitualStone)
{
if (heldItem.getItem() instanceof ItemActivationCrystal)
{
if (((IBindable) heldItem.getItem()).getBinding(heldItem) == null)
return ActionResultType.FAIL;
String key = RitualHelper.getValidRitual(world, pos);
if (!key.isEmpty())
{
Ritual ritual = BloodMagic.RITUAL_MANAGER.getRitual(key);
if (ritual != null)
{
Direction direction = RitualHelper.getDirectionOfRitual(world, pos, ritual);
// TODO: Give a message stating that this ritual is not a valid ritual.
if (direction != null && RitualHelper.checkValidRitual(world, pos, ritual, direction))
{
if (((TileMasterRitualStone) tile).activateRitual(heldItem, player, BloodMagic.RITUAL_MANAGER.getRitual(key)))
{
((TileMasterRitualStone) tile).setDirection(direction);
if (isInverted)
((TileMasterRitualStone) tile).setInverted(true);
}
} else
{
player.sendStatusMessage(new TranslationTextComponent("chat.bloodmagic.ritual.notValid"), true);
}
} else
{
player.sendStatusMessage(new TranslationTextComponent("chat.bloodmagic.ritual.notValid"), true);
}
} else
{
player.sendStatusMessage(new TranslationTextComponent("chat.bloodmagic.ritual.notValid"), true);
}
}
}
return ActionResultType.FAIL;
}
@Override
public void onPlayerDestroy(IWorld world, BlockPos blockPos, BlockState blockState)
{
TileMasterRitualStone tile = (TileMasterRitualStone) world.getTileEntity(blockPos);
if (tile != null)
((TileMasterRitualStone) tile).stopRitual(Ritual.BreakType.BREAK_MRS);
super.onPlayerDestroy(world, blockPos, blockState);
}
@Override
public void onReplaced(BlockState state, World worldIn, BlockPos pos, BlockState newState, boolean isMoving)
{
if (!state.isIn(newState.getBlock()))
{
TileEntity tile = worldIn.getTileEntity(pos);
if (tile instanceof TileMasterRitualStone)
{
((TileMasterRitualStone) tile).stopRitual(Ritual.BreakType.BREAK_MRS);
}
super.onReplaced(state, worldIn, pos, newState, isMoving);
}
}
@Override
public void onExplosionDestroy(World world, BlockPos pos, Explosion explosion)
{
TileEntity tile = world.getTileEntity(pos);
if (tile instanceof TileMasterRitualStone)
((TileMasterRitualStone) tile).stopRitual(Ritual.BreakType.EXPLOSION);
}
@Override
public boolean hasTileEntity(BlockState state)
{
return true;
}
@Override
public TileEntity createTileEntity(BlockState state, IBlockReader world)
{
return new TileMasterRitualStone();
}
}
